These flaws allow an unauthenticated or authenticated attacker to compromise the integrity and confidentiality of the DNN platform. By leveraging these vulnerabilities, attackers can gain administrative access, manipulate sensitive data, bypass configured security controls, or execute arbitrary code on the underlying web server. Given the nature of these vulnerabilities, the potential impact includes full system takeover, data exfiltration, and the use of the server as a pivot point for internal network scanning via server-side request forgery (SSRF). Organizations using DNN are urged to review security advisories from the vendor to identify required patches or mitigation configurations immediately.</p>
<h2 id="impact">Impact</h2>
<p>Successful exploitation of these vulnerabilities can lead to full administrative compromise of the DNN instance, sensitive data disclosure, and the potential for persistent backdoors. These vulnerabilities represent a significant risk to organizations hosting business-critical content or customer data on the DNN platform.</p>
<h2 id="recommendation">Recommendation</h2>
<ul>
<li>Monitor web application logs for unusual patterns or access to administrative interfaces that deviate from normal usage baselines.</li>
<li>Audit all administrative accounts and internal permissions within the DNN platform to ensure no unauthorized escalation has occurred.</li>
<li>Review web server logs for HTTP requests containing unexpected script tags or encoded payloads associated with XSS and SSRF attempts.</li>
<li>Implement strict ingress filtering for the web server to limit access to sensitive administrative endpoints to known trusted IP ranges.</li>
<li>Apply the latest security patches provided by DNN Corp for all affected versions of the platform.</li>
